Stayed here for one night during a road trip through Italy.
To start with the good things about this hotel: it's very close to central Ancona, a 5-10 minute walk at most; situated on a hill with good views of the harbor; free on-site parking, a rarity in Italian cities; very friendly & helpful staff who made me feel welcome.
Now the bad: this is a hotel in dire need of a remodel. My room was very out-dated and didn't feel comfortable at all. The parking lot and exterior of the building looks rundown.
To be fair, reading other reviews of the hotel I saw the owner mention that a remodel was scheduled but had to be postponed, I imagine due to the pandemic.
I hope NH Ancona can go through with this remodel soon, because the staff and location deserve a top-notch building.
